Holm Lake Bottom
Holm Lake Bottom is a stream bend in Bossier, Louisiana. Holm Lake Bottom is situated nearby to the hamlet Cavett, as well as near the village Belcher.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Belcher
Village
Belcher is a village in Caddo Parish, Louisiana, United States. The population was 263 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Shreveport- Bossier city metropolitan statistical area. Belcher is situated 2½ miles south of Holm Lake Bottom.
Gilliam
Village
Gilliam is a village in Caddo Parish, Louisiana, United States. The population was 164 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Shreveport–Bossier City Metropolitan Statistical Area. Gilliam is situated 3 miles northwest of Holm Lake Bottom.
